Where to look on the machine: data plates, manuals, and labels

Power industrial trucks typically display load ratings in several places. The rating plate or data plate is usually affixed near the operator's station, the dash, or the frame. It lists the payload capacity in pounds and kilograms, sometimes alongside separate static and dynamic values. The owner's manual and the manufacturer’s specification sheet provide the official numbers and any caveats, such as attachments or extensions that change the rating. If the plate is damaged or unreadable, refer to the service manual or contact the manufacturer for a replacement data sheet. For audits or fleet records, record both the unit’s serial number and the exact rating as published by the maker, to avoid mismatches during inspections.

Attachments, extensions, and their impact on capacity

Attachments such as fork extensions, side shifters, jib booms, or clamps can change the effective load capacity. Some manufacturers publish a reduced rating when an attachment is installed, while others require a separate calculation or a published capacity chart. Before using any attachment, check the manuals and the data sheet for a dedicated rating or calculation method. If you cannot locate attachment-specific data, treat the lowest relevant value as the safe limit and implement task-specific risk assessments. Steps to verify capacity before every lift

Before each lift, perform a quick verification: locate the rating plate, confirm the unit and configuration match, and check for attachment notes. Cross-check with the manufacturer’s spec sheet or service manual if there is any doubt. If the plate is unreadable, obtain the official figures from the manual or the manufacturer’s support channel. Document the confirmed rating in the job plan and ensure operators are aware of any differences between static and dynamic values. This disciplined approach helps maintain safe lifting operations across the fleet.
